You know, I ain’t no fancy baker, but I make a real good sesame bread, yes I do. Ain’t nothing complicated, just good, plain bread that fills your belly. I start with flour, you know, the regular kind, and a bit of that other stuff, semolina, they call it. Makes the bread a bit special, they say.

Now, I dump it all in a big bowl, the flours and some yeast. Yeast is important, makes the bread rise nice and fluffy. Add some warm water, just the right temperature, not too hot, not too cold. Then a pinch of salt, for taste, and a bit of sugar, to feed the yeast. Mix it all up with a big spoon, until it’s all sticky and messy.
- Mix the flours and yeast
- Add warm water
- Add salt and sugar
Then I put some flour on the table and dump the sticky dough on it. Start kneadin’, you know, push and pull with your hands. Takes a bit of work, makes your arms tired, but it’s worth it. Knead it till it’s smooth and stretchy, like a baby’s bottom. Put it back in the bowl, cover it with a cloth, and let it sit somewhere warm. Let the yeast do its magic, make the dough puff up real big.
After a while, it’s all big and puffy. Punch it down, get the air out. Now, the sesame seeds. You gotta have sesame seeds, that’s what makes it sesame bread. Sprinkle a bunch on the table and roll the dough around in them, get ’em stuck all over. Put the dough in a pan, let it rise again a bit.
Then, the oven. Gotta be hot, real hot. Bake it till it’s golden brown, and smells like heaven. When it’s done, let it cool a bit, then slice it up. Eat it with butter, or jam, or just plain. It’s good bread, fills you up, keeps you going all day.
